Transaction dd0b7638a0c39c52a0485e3c1d3312ccecbc049a60c7ef69d90c115cea5819af
1 Input
1 Output
-
dd0b7638a0c39c52a0485e3c1d3312ccecbc049a60c7ef69d90c115cea5819af:0
- value
- 11431666
- script pubkey
- OP_0 OP_PUSHBYTES_20 059639101312686c8ba71530d6cd463e71533bd0
- address
- bc1qqktrjyqnzf5xeza8z5cddn2x8ec4xw7s2stwek